2015-04-17 17:45 GMT-03:00 Paulo César Pereira de Andrade <paulo.cesar.pereira.de.andr...@gmail.com>: > I have a user with a ksh crashing problem, and that has > some "Write error: No space left on device" messages > in /var/log/messages. > > After some debugging, and creating a chroot on a file > disk image, and a test user, and slowly filling the > "on file" filesystem, e.g. > > dd if=/dev/zero of=/mnt/tmp/zerosN bs=1M count=1024 > dd if=/dev/zero of=/mnt/tmp/zerosN bs=1K count=2 > > until leaving just around 12K, I managed to reproduce the > problem, and be able to debug it with valgrind and vgdb; > debugging on these conditions is tricky, as cannot tell > valgrind to spawn gdb, because then gdb itself would fail > to start.
Attached is the best test case I could come to so far, other than creating a chroot on some kind of (loop) filesystem and leaving only a few kb free. Maybe it is possible to somehow get one without needing LD_PRELOAD, and using /dev/full somehow. To test: $ gcc -fPIC -shared write.c -o write.so -ldl -D_GNU_SOURCE=1 $ LD_PRELOAD=$PWD/write.so ksh -l /etc/profile: line 45: write to 3 failed [No space left on device] Memory fault(coredump) If using the proposed patch, it will hang in a pause call: $ LD_PRELOAD=$PWD/write.so /home/pcpa/rhel/ksh/ksh-20120801/arch/linux.i386-64/bin/ksh -l /etc/profile: line 45: write to 3 failed [No space left on device] ^C$ and after ^C it returns to the main shell. > So, after following the code enough, I learned that at places > it handles SH_JMPEXIT, there was almost non existing > handling of SH_JMPERREXIT. > > ksh would evently cause a crash due to the struct > subshell allocated on stack, in sh/subshell.c:sh_subshell > kept set to the global subshell_data, after it siglongjmp > back the stack due to, not fully handling the out of disk > space errors. It would print a few messages, everytime > a pipe was created, e.g.: > > /etc/profile: line 28: write to 3 failed [No space left on device] > > until eventually crashing due to corrupted memory; e.g. the > references to stack data from sh_subsell in the global > subshell_data. // gcc -fPIC -shared write.c -o write.so -ldl -D_GNU_SOURCE=1 #include <sys/types.h> #include <sys/stat.h> #include <fcntl.h> #include <dlfcn.h> #include <unistd.h> #include <errno.h> ssize_t write(int fd, const void *buf, size_t count) { static ssize_t (*real_write)(int, const void*, size_t) = (void*)0; if (!real_write) real_write = dlsym(RTLD_NEXT, "write"); if (fd == 3) { errno = ENOSPC; return -1; } return real_write(fd, buf, count); }
